Web14 Jun 2016 · I baked three cakes with refrigerator temperature butter, eggs and milk (about 40 degrees F), room temperature ingredients (about 70 degrees F) and warm room temperature ingredients (around 80 degrees F). I decided not to work with temperatures above 80 degrees F to avoid melting the butter and bringing in an additional set of factors. Web13 Feb 2024 · Ideally, milk should be stored on your fridge's bottom shelf at a temperature between 38 and 40°F. That's because the bottom shelf, according to the Dairy Council of California, is the coldest part of your … Web5 May 2024 · When warm and cold milk is combined, it raises the temperature of the cold milk above 40 degrees. This potentially creates an environment for bacteria to grow. Young babies are more susceptible to getting sick from bacteria that could grow in the refrigerator. This is because they do not have developed immune systems like older children and adults.
